The vertices of a rectangle are R(–5, –5), S(–1, –5), T(–1, 1), and U(–5, 1). After translation, R' is the point (–11, –11). Find the translation rule and coordinates of U'.

OpenStudy (accessdenied):

A translation moves all points by some x and y shift. To go from R(-5,-5) to R'(-11,-11), what is the number we have to add/subtract from -5 to get to -11? This will be the values we add to all values of x and y for the translation.
